Job Description

The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I) team builds and operates massive- scale, integrated cloud services in a distributed, multi-tenant cloud environment. OCI is committed to providing the best cloud products that meet the needs of our customers, who are tackling some of the world's biggest challenges. We are looking for a Senior Member of Technical Staff to help us build high-performance API services that secure and protect API traffic at OCI.

As an ideal candidate, you will have knowledge of large-scale services in a distributed cloud environment. In addition, you will have an understanding of Linux fundamentals and will combine this knowledge with your hands- on experience in software development. You will champion creating an engineering environment that embodies the best development and testing practices for delivering secure, scalable, and highly available services. You should work comfortably in a collaborative, remote, and agile environment, and be excited to learn.

We offer unique opportunities for smart, hands-on engineers with the expertise and passion to solve difficult problems. At every level, our engineers have a significant technical and business impact by designing and building innovative new systems to power our customers' business- critical applications.

Required Qualifications
• 4+ years of experience in software development, developing large- scale distributed services/applications
• Proficiency in Java/Python/C++ and Object-Oriented programming
• Knowledge of data structures and algorithms Strong organizational, verbal, and written communication skills
•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science or equivalent

Desired Qualifications
• Knowledge of cloud computing & networking technologies
• Experience developing distributed systems
• Knowledge of APIs and API Security

Responsibilities

As a Senior Member of Technical Staff, you will help design and develop highly scalable and performant API services used by hundreds of teams at OCI. You will be one of the engineers responsible for implementing, deploying, and operating highly available and secure cloud services. You will design and develop code, unit tests, and integration tests and use the CI/CD pipeline for pre-production functionality, performance, and scalability testing. You will participate in our on-call rotation to monitor our service fleet.
